What activities did a page take part in in his outdoor training?

Riding, leaping over ditches and walls, using light weapons, swimming, boxing, fencing, and meeting other boys in practice contests.

Why was the page in no danger when helping his lord on the battle field?

A knight who attacked a page would have been shamed and disgraced.

What was the 'mystery of the rivers' in the boy's instruction?

Hawking

What did a page have to learn about hawking?

The different kinds of falcons, how to train the birds, how to feed them, and what calls to use with them.

What was the next step toward knighthood for the boy?

Becoming a squire

What was the purpose of the quintain exercise for knights?

Good preparation for battle

Why might someone be mocked when hawking?

For not holding the hawk in the approved fashion
